what guys like your opponent often don't get is that the point of poker is not to win the hand, it is to put yourself in a position of positive expectation. if that guy really put you in a position where you called with the worst hand or with a draw when you didn't have pot odds, then he should be winning more often than not and wouldn't really have all that much to complain about.

more likely guys like that never bet enough for you to really make an unprofitable call - or they slowplay and let you catch up and then they bet when it's too late. i wouldn't bother defending yourself against his tirades. play him another few hands. in addition to being stupid, he's now also on tilt.
